Closes #936
Overview
This PR addresses a performance issue in the
point_within_gca
function, which unnecessarily re-converted lat/lon coordinates from Cartesian coordinates. Since Uxarray already stores lat/lon coordinates, they can be passed directly to avoid redundant computation. This change reduces time and space complexity while better aligning with the architecture.Proposed changes:
